PageRenderTime 5ms CodeModel.GetById 2ms app.highlight 1ms RepoModel.GetById 1ms app.codeStats 0ms

/Src/Dependencies/Boost/boost/spirit/home/qi/skip_flag.hpp

http://hadesmem.googlecode.com/
C++ Header | 29 lines | 16 code | 6 blank | 7 comment | 0 complexity | 886aee8f8fa7684f346d4a2261d4d617 MD5 | raw file
 1/*=============================================================================
 2    Copyright (c) 2001-2011 Hartmut Kaiser
 3
 4    Distributed under the Boost Software License, Version 1.0. (See accompanying
 5    file LICENSE_1_0.txt or copy at http://www.boost.org/LICENSE_1_0.txt)
 6=============================================================================*/
 7#if !defined(BOOST_SPIRIT_SKIP_FLAG_DEC_02_2009_0412PM)
 8#define BOOST_SPIRIT_SKIP_FLAG_DEC_02_2009_0412PM
 9
10#if defined(_MSC_VER)
11#pragma once
12#endif
13
14#include <boost/spirit/home/support/detail/scoped_enum_emulation.hpp>
15
16namespace boost { namespace spirit { namespace qi 
17{
18    ///////////////////////////////////////////////////////////////////////////
19    BOOST_SCOPED_ENUM_START(skip_flag) 
20    { 
21        postskip,           // force post-skipping in phrase_parse()
22        dont_postskip       // inhibit post-skipping in phrase_parse()
23    };
24    BOOST_SCOPED_ENUM_END
25
26}}}
27
28#endif
29